The global market for Compressor Start Relay was estimated to be worth US$ 305 million in 2025 and is projected to reach US$ 444 million, growing at a CAGR of 5.6% from 2026 to 2032.

The Compressor Start Relay is used to connect the compressor starting winding circuit at the moment of power-on, so that the starting winding has current flowing, and a magnetic field with a different direction from the running winding is generated, which is synthesized into a rotating magnetic field to make the motor rotate. After the motor rotates, the starting winding of the motor is disconnected to start the motor running again.
Compressor start relays are essential components in refrigeration systems and air conditioning units, providing the necessary electrical control to start the compressor motor.
Technological Advancements: Advancements in technology have led to the development of more efficient and reliable compressor start relays. These may include digital or smart relays with enhanced control features, better diagnostics, and improved energy efficiency.
Energy Efficiency and Sustainability: The increasing focus on energy efficiency and sustainability in appliances and HVAC systems has likely influenced the compressor start relay market. Manufacturers are likely working on relays that contribute to energy savings and reduced environmental impact.
Integration with IoT and Smart Systems: Integration of compressor start relays with IoT (Internet of Things) and smart home systems may be a growing trend. This integration allows for remote monitoring, control, and diagnostics of HVAC systems, optimizing performance and troubleshooting.
Compact and Space-Saving Designs: Manufacturers may be trending towards more compact, space-saving designs of compressor start relays to accommodate modern appliances and HVAC systems where space is a premium.
